Here’s how to use a luck potion in Minecraft:
Equip theLuck potion.
Drink the potion using youruse itembutton.
You will see green swirl effects and an icon in the upper right corner.
Open your inventory to check the remaining time on your luck potion.

Here’s how to make a brewing stand in Minecraft:
Open thecrafting tableinterface.
Placethree cobblestonein a row like this.
Place a singleBlaze rodabove the cobblestone like this.
Move the brewing stand from the crafting output into your inventory.
Place the brewing stand wherever you want, and it’s ready to start brewing.
